Average Lawyers Salary in Hattiesburg, MS
The average salary for Lawyerss in Hattiesburg, MS is $110,150.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Hattiesburg, MS may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$110,150 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 6.3% ↗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$159,800.
- Outlook: The current demand for Lawyerss is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 170 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Hattiesburg, MS economy.

Lawyers Salary Distribution in Hattiesburg, MS
The earning potential for Lawyerss in Hattiesburg, MS varies significantly by experience level. There is a substantial income gap, with top earners (90th percentile) making over 3.2x the starting salary. This indicates strong career progression opportunities.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$49,990,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$159,800.
| Experience Level | Market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Legal AssistantResearch, drafting documents, case support. | 10% (Entry) | $49,990 | $24 |
| AssociateHandling depositions, smaller cases independently. | 25% (Junior) | $82,613 | $39.7 |
| Senior AssociateLead on cases, client management, trial experience. | 50% (Median) | $82,990 | $39.9 |
| Counsel / PartnerBusiness development, specialized high-stakes cases. | 75% (Senior) | $137,688 | $66.2 |
| Managing PartnerFirm leadership. Executive strategy. | 90% (Expert) | $159,800 | $76.8 |

Job Market Context
170
Total Jobs
2.67
Per 1K Jobs
0.55
Location Quotient
Hattiesburg, MS has 0.55x the national average concentration of Lawyers jobs. This means there are fewer opportunities per capita here compared to the U.S. average — competition for roles may be higher.
170 people work as Lawyers in Hattiesburg, MS.
Moderate density — roughly 2.67 out of every 1,000 local jobs are in this profession.
